菜单

许可证和使用限制

相关源文件

本页面记录了适用于 Stable Diffusion 模型及其相关代码的许可条款和使用限制。理解这些限制对于该模型的研发和商业应用至关重要。

许可证概述

Stable Diffusion 在 CreativeML Open RAIL-M 许可(日期为 2022 年 8 月 22 日)下发布。该许可旨在平衡开放科学与负责任的 AI 开发,允许广泛使用,同时防止特定的有害应用。

来源: LICENSE1-83 README.md52-54

许可证目标和结构

CreativeML Open RAIL-M 许可证具有双重目的:

  1. 开放开发:提供类似于开源许可证的允许性权利,用于研究和开发。
  2. 负责任使用:包含具体限制,以防止有害应用。

该许可证包含四个主要部分:

  • 序言:背景和目标。
  • 知识产权:版权和专利授予。
  • 使用、分发和再分发条件:共享和修改的条款。
  • 其他条款:免责声明、责任限制和其他附加条款。

来源: LICENSE6-62 README.md53-54

知识产权

该许可证授予广泛的知识产权,使其在许多方面具有允许性。

  1. 版权许可:授予永久性、全球性、非排他性、免版税的复制、展示和分发模型及配套材料的权利。
  2. 专利许可:授予制造、使用、销售和进口模型及配套材料的权利。

这些权利受许可证中规定的使用限制的约束。

来源: LICENSE35-41

使用限制

该许可证明确禁止将模型或其衍生品用于某些目的。这些限制在许可证的附件 A 中详细说明,包括:

禁止使用类别描述
法律违规任何违反适用法律或法规的方式。
侵害未成年人剥削或侵害未成年人。
虚假信息生成虚假信息以伤害他人。
侵犯隐私生成个人身份信息以伤害个人。
骚扰诽谤、诋毁或骚扰他人。
自动化决策影响法定权利或产生约束性义务的全自动化决策。
歧视(基于行为)基于在线/离线社交行为或个人特征进行歧视。
利用漏洞利用特定群体的漏洞。
歧视(受保护类别)基于法律保护的特征进行歧视。
医疗建议提供医疗建议或医疗结果解读。
法律/司法系统司法、执法、移民或庇护程序。

来源: LICENSE67-82

模型分发和衍生品

在分发模型或其衍生品时,您必须:

  1. 在管辖使用或分发的任何法律协议中包含基于使用的限制。
  2. 向接收者提供许可证副本。
  3. 在修改过的文件上标记您的更改通知。
  4. 保留所有版权、专利、商标和归属通知

即使模型的衍生品以不同的许可条款发布,它们仍必须包含相同的基于使用的限制。

来源: LICENSE43-50 README.md52

商业用途考量

虽然许可证允许商业用途,但 README 中明确指出:

我们不建议在没有额外的安全机制和考虑的情况下将提供的权重用于服务或产品。

此警告是由于模型卡中记录的已知局限性和偏见。权重被描述为“研究工件,应以此对待”。

对于商业应用,请考虑实施:

  • 除了包含的安全检查模块之外的额外安全过滤器。
  • 内容审核系统。
  • 用户指南和限制。
  • 监控和反馈机制。

来源: README.md52

模型输出

许可证就模型生成的输出做出以下声明:

  1. 许可方对其使用模型生成的输出不主张任何权利。
  2. 您对生成的输出及其后续使用负责。
  3. 输出的任何使用均不得违反许可证中陈述的任何规定。

这意味着,尽管您通常拥有输出的所有权,但您仍需负责确保其符合使用限制。

来源: LICENSE51-52

免责声明和责任

许可证包含标准免责声明:

  1. 无保修:模型和材料按“原样”提供,不附带任何形式的保修。
  2. 责任限制:贡献者不对使用模型造成的损害负责。
  3. 您的责任:您全权负责确定使用或再分发模型的适当性。

来源: LICENSE55-60

更新和限制

许可方保留以下权利:

  1. 限制违反许可证使用模型(通过远程或其他方式)。
  2. 通过电子方式更新模型。
  3. 根据更新修改模型的输出。

用户应尽合理努力使用最新版本的模型。

来源: LICENSE55-56

与 Stable Diffusion 系统的关系

许可证和使用限制适用于整个 Stable Diffusion 系统,特别是影响模型如何在应用程序中部署和使用。

来源: README.md52-54 LICENSE1-83

总结

CreativeML Open RAIL-M 许可证提供了一个框架,允许广泛使用 Stable Diffusion,同时禁止特定的有害应用。关键要点:

  1. 商业用途是允许的,但不建议在没有额外安全措施的情况下使用。
  2. 禁止特定用例(参见许可证附件 A)。
  3. 您拥有输出的所有权,但仍需对其符合许可证负责。
  4. 在分发模型或其衍生品时,您必须维护使用限制。
  5. 许可证包含标准的免责声明和责任限制。

理解并遵守这些许可条款和使用限制对于负责任地使用 Stable Diffusion 模型至关重要。

来源: LICENSE1-83 README.md52-54